McCloskey centres on increased production

Premium Content

25 April 2017

Screening and crushing specialist McCloskey International is to open a Manufacturing Centre of Excellence in the United Kingdom.

The new building, in Dungannon, Northern Ireland, covers 11,000 sq m (120,000 sq ft) and represents a £7 million (US$9 million investment) as the aims to increase production by 50% in the next three years.

As well as providing extra capacity for the McCloskey range, the site will house production for the new McCloskey Washing Systems business division. The opening follows two new parts hubs and the acquisition of Wisconsin, US-based Milwaukee Crusher.

"Accelerating sales of our equipment show that the quality, reliability and durability of McCloskey products is increasingly recognised around the world, and important to our customers," said John O'Neill, vice president sales.

"As important for McCloskey is the relationship after the deal is done, and the opening of facilities to continue to support our customers with parts and service allows us to provide both quickly and effectively."
